Sonic Labs Names New CEO and COO; S Token Falls 10% as Cronje Exits Board

S-0.81%

According to Sonic Labs announcement on June 21, the company appointed Matt Visser as chief executive officer and Kosta Kourkoumelis as chief operating officer. Longtime board members Andre Cronje, Michael Kong, and David Richardson have resigned from their positions, though the company said they "remain invested in Sonic's success."

The S token traded near $0.028 following the announcement, down approximately 10% over 24 hours. Sonic's total value locked in DeFi protocols stands near $26 million, a sharp decline from the $1.1 billion peak reached in May 2025.
